….says the Grand Wizard of the Alpena Public School Board, Eric Lawson. It appears as though he really doesn’t want to hear from the public. In September he created an extensive list of what could be said at school board meetings and what was prohibited, including clapping. Lawson even had deputies at the board meetings to forcibly remove anyone who might clap. It would be interesting to know what those deputies thought about Lawson misusing their time and training in this manner. Using our law enforcement officers to threaten and intimidate the public is alarming behavior.
When Lawson was informed that much of his new dictates violated First Amendment Rights he had to rescind the clapping ban and, perhaps in retaliation, then decided to eliminate one of the public comment times. What followed was a whole new list of violations that could result in people being forcibly removed from meetings such as, “disorderly speech.” Whatever that means.
But of biggest concern is this new sledgehammer threat:
“We caution all speakers that it is possible that your statements could violate the rights of others under various laws including laws protecting privacy and laws prohibiting defamation.” Lawson went on to say, “If you are unsure of the legal effect of your remarks you should seek independent legal advice.”
It appears the new avenue for intimidation is to threaten people with a defamation lawsuit if he doesn’t like what speakers say. The problem for Lawson is a defamation claim is only remotely possible if speakers are knowingly untruthful in describing his actions, words or behavior.
Only a terribly insecure person would behave in this manner. You would think we’re talking about a mob boss of some sort. But, no, this is the President of the Alpena Public School Board of Education.
